Strategy of analysis of samples and primary cell cultures. Plots exemplifying data obtained at the flow cytometer. For every patient, 5 different analyses, corresponding to columns, were performed: time zero, directly analyzing peripheral blood; and control and treatments with curcumin, drug, and drug plus curcumin, analyzing primary cultures after incubation with corresponding treatments. For every analysis, three parameters corresponding to rows were obtained: cell membrane integrity (upper row), CD19 and CD5 expression (middle row), and ALP activity (lower row).

Curcumin synergistic effect combined with fludarabine and ibrutinib on CLL primary cell cultures. Primary cultures were directly established from CLL patients’ peripheral blood and incubated at 37 °C in 5% CO 2 with different treatments. Curcumin, fludarabine, and ibrutinib concentrations used were 5 µM, 10 µM, and 10 µM, respectively. Incubation time ranged from 2 to 6 days. ( A ) Curcumin showed no significant effect on the leukemic fraction of samples of the fludarabine group, nor alone, nor combined with the drug. Fludarabine showed a significant effect in reducing the leukemic fraction. ( B ) Fludarabine showed a strong significant effect in reducing leukemic cells with high ALP activity, and combination with curcumin showed a significant synergistic effect in increasing this reduction. Curcumin did not show a significant effect when used alone. ( C ) Curcumin showed no significant synergistic effect combined with ibrutinib on the leukemic fraction, which was strongly reduced by the drug. However, curcumin significantly reduced the leukemic fraction when used alone. ( D ) Curcumin and ibrutinib showed q significant effect in reducing leukemic cells with high ALP activity in the ibrutinib group. Curcumin produced a strong and significant synergistic effect when combined with ibrutinib. Analysis was performed using flow cytometry. Among cells with intact cell membranes (PI-negative), cells positive for both CD19 and CD5 were selectively identified (leukemic cells). From these, cells with high ALP activity (stem-like) were selected ( B , D ). Substantial interpatient variability is associated with clinical differences among patients. Results were statistically analyzed using non-parametric Student’s t -test (Wilcoxon test). Values obtained for curcumin or drugs are compared with values obtained for the control. Values obtained for drug combined with curcumin are compared with values obtained for drug without curcumin. * p < 0.05; ** p < 0.001.
